Living in Mc Gregor means we understand the unique needs of our local dogs. Our Texas climate can swing from scorching summer heat to surprisingly chilly winter nights. A great local dog hotel will have climate-controlled indoor spaces for our infamous heatwaves, as well as secure, shaded outdoor areas for playtime that won't leave your pup overheating. It’s a relief knowing the facility is prepared for our weather, so your dog can be comfortable whether they're a sun-loving Labrador or a heat-sensitive Bulldog.
When you start your search, think beyond just a place to stay. Look for a dog hotel that feels like an extension of our community. Ask about their routine: Is there structured playtime? How do they handle our occasional noisy afternoons when the wind picks up or trains roll through? A facility that provides daily updates, maybe even a photo or video, can ease that worry and keep you connected. It’s the little things that make a big difference.
Here’s a practical tip: Schedule a tour! Any reputable dog hotel in our area will welcome you to visit. Pay attention to cleanliness, the demeanor of the staff, and the overall vibe. Do the dogs there seem relaxed and engaged? Bring your dog’s own food to avoid stomach upset and provide a familiar blanket or toy with the scent of home. This is especially comforting for dogs used to the quiet, spacious yards many of us have here in McLennan County.
